Have you ever wondered why your home might develop foundation issues or basement trouble? It's often due to the way soil and moisture interact in your area. Vinton's landscape includes a mix of clay and loam soils, which can expand and contract with moisture changes. During rainy periods, clay soil soaks up water like a sponge, increasing in volume. This can exert pressure on your foundation, while dry spells cause it to shrink and pull away from the structure. Also, if your home is on a slope or in a flatter section of a valley, water pooling can occur, adding extra stress by eroding or softening the ground. This combination of soil types and moisture conditions can gradually lead to shifts or settling in your house.
These conditions can manifest as cracks in walls, uneven floors, or doors that suddenly become difficult to open and close. Damp or musty smells in a basement or crawl space are red flags too. Left unchecked, these problems can escalate to structural damage over time. Early detection is vital; it reduces the risk of costly repairs and further deterioration. Often, addressing drainage issues or reinforcing your foundation can alleviate the stress caused by these local conditions, helping to maintain a safe and stable home environment in Vinton.
